Abstract

This article introduces Pyro, an open-source Python robotics toolkit for exploring topics in AI and robotics. We present key abstractions that al- low Pyro controllers to run unchanged on a variety of real and simulated robots. We demonstrate Py- ro’s use in a set of curricular modules. We then de- scribe how Pyro can provide a smooth transition for the student from symbolic agents to real-world robots, which significantly reduces the cost of learning to use robots. Finally we show how Pyro has been successfully integrated into existing AI and robotics courses.
